* Track device list updates per room. (#12321)Erik Johnston2022-04-041-0/+1
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| This is a first step in dealing with #7721. The idea is basically that rather than calculating the full set of users a device list update needs to be sent to up front, we instead simply record the rooms the user was in at the time of the change. This will allow a few things: 1. we can defer calculating the set of remote servers that need to be poked about the change; and 2. during `/sync` and `/keys/changes` we can avoid also avoid calculating users who share rooms with other users, and instead just look at the rooms that have changed. However, care needs to be taken to correctly handle server downgrades. As such this PR writes to both `device_lists_changes_in_room` and the `device_lists_outbound_pokes` table synchronously. In a future release we can then bump the database schema compat version to `69` and then we can assume that the new `device_lists_changes_in_room` exists and is handled. There is a temporary option to disable writing to `device_lists_outbound_pokes` synchronously, allowing us to test the new code path does work (and by implication upgrading to a future release and downgrading to this one will work correctly). Note: Ideally we'd do the calculation of room to servers on a worker (e.g. the background worker), but currently only master can write to the `device_list_outbound_pokes` table.

* Fix MultiWriteIdGenerator's handling of restarts. (#8374)Erik Johnston2020-09-241-0/+2
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| On startup `MultiWriteIdGenerator` fetches the maximum stream ID for each instance from the table and uses that as its initial "current position" for each writer. This is problematic as a) it involves either a scan of events table or an index (neither of which is ideal), and b) if rows are being persisted out of order elsewhere while the process restarts then using the maximum stream ID is not correct. This could theoretically lead to race conditions where e.g. events that are persisted out of order are not sent down sync streams. We fix this by creating a new table that tracks the current positions of each writer to the stream, and update it each time we finish persisting a new entry. This is a relatively small overhead when persisting events. However for the cache invalidation stream this is a much bigger relative overhead, so instead we note that for invalidation we don't actually care about reliability over restarts (as there's no caches to invalidate) and simply don't bother reading and writing to the new table in that particular case.

* Fix bug in account data replication stream. (#7656)Erik Johnston2020-06-091-1/+7
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| * Ensure account data stream IDs are unique. The account data stream is shared between three tables, and the maximum allocated ID was tracked in a dedicated table. Updating the max ID happened outside the transaction that allocated the ID, leading to a race where if the server was restarted then the same ID could be allocated but the max ID failed to be updated, leading it to be reused. The ID generators have support for tracking across multiple tables, so we may as well use that instead of a dedicated table. * Fix bug in account data replication stream. If the same stream ID was used in both global and room account data then the getting updates for the replication stream would fail due to `heapq.merge(..)` trying to compare a `str` with a `None`. (This is because you'd have two rows like `(534, '!room')` and `(534, None)` from the room and global account data tables). Fix is just to order by stream ID, since we don't rely on the ordering beyond that. The bug where stream IDs can be reused should be fixed now, so this case shouldn't happen going forward. Fixes #7617
